TEDxAvilaUniversity took place on March 18, 2026.
This year’s theme was “Rooted in Values, Reaching the World.”
We are proud to have hosted the inaugural TEDxAvilaUniversity, bringing together thought leaders, innovators, and changemakers to share ideas that inspire and challenge us all.
This event is part of the global TEDx program, which empowers communities to share “ideas worth spreading” through independently organized experiences.
From personal stories to bold new perspectives, our speakers demonstrated the power of ideas to create positive change — in individuals, in communities, and in the world around us. We are grateful to everyone who joined us in person and online, and to every speaker who made this moment a proud first for Avila University.
Meet the Speakers

Jeff Johnson
Speaker, Educator & Leadership Practitioner
Jeff’s work centers on calling, values, and the alignment between who we are and how we live. His TEDx talk — Dispel Three Myths Blocking Your Calling — invites audiences to rethink purpose as a values-rooted commitment to meaningful contribution.

Jeff Randolph
Chief Marketing Officer, EAG Advertising & Marketing
A veteran marketer, educator at Avila University, and host of the Small Business Miracles podcast. Jeff reframes leadership through storytelling and failure-driven learning — the best leaders don’t just give orders; they roll for initiative.

Marielena Marroquin
Founder & CEO, Cultura Consultants KC
A cultural strategist and co-creator of KC Latina Book Club, Marielena blends storytelling, equity, and coalition-building to help organizations shape more just, joyful futures.

Janek Pfeifer
Entrepreneur, Leadership Developer & Builder of Ideas
For over two decades, Janek has worked at the intersection of entrepreneurship, leadership, and personal development. He has built and scaled businesses across logistics, technology, and e-commerce and more recently expanded into agentic AI. His guiding belief: freedom comes not from endless options but from choosing what is worth committing to.

Belinda Opoku
Pharmaceutical Science Graduate & Emerging Healthcare Administrator
Belinda leverages her dynamic cultural and academic background to seek answers to everyday questions. Through public speaking, she translates complex ideas into clear insights driven by a dream of a future where no one is left behind.

Daniel Delgado
Student, Avila University — Social Work & Psychology
A transfer student and inductee of the National Society of Leadership and Success, Daniel is passionate about advocacy, equity, and empowering others. Actively involved in Latino student organizations and the Writing Center, he is committed to advancing dignity and care for the dear neighbor without distinction.
